The residents at the Assisi Centre Aged Care were honoured by a special visit from His Excellency Archbishop Claudio Maria Celli who celebrated Holy Mass on Friday, 8th May, in the auditorium.

Archbishop Celli graciously gave of his time to mingle and share a drink after mass was finished.

On the 13th May, during National Volunteers week, the enormous contribution of volunteers was recognised by the Assisi Centre with each volunteer presented with a certificate of appreciation followed by afternoon tea.

The speeches by the Assisi Centre President, Don Smarrelli & CEO, Martin Sammut were excellent in expressing the gratitude for the service volunteers provide, as well as gaining the perspective of the volunteers themselves.

We were fortunate to have 2 volunteers share their experiences on the day: Rosetta Arzanello, a seasoned volunteer of many years, expressed what volunteering means to her.

Sophie Kahl, one of our newest volunteers, gave a young person’s perspective and her presentation was especially enlightening as she expressed beautifully what volunteering means to her and the path which led her to Assisi.
